Full-Service Moving
This is the comprehensive option. Image this: you turn over your keys and worries, and the movers organize everything-- from loading fragile heirlooms to thoroughly packing and discharging the truck. It resembles having an individual moving concierge. This service frequently consists of:
- Packing and unpacking
- Disassembly and reassembly of furnishings
- Packing, transport, and unloading
DIY with Moving Truck Rental
Ever had a friend state, "I'll assist you move if you cover the pizza"? This choice feels a bit like that-- rolling up your sleeves and contacting favors, but with the muscle of a rented truck. You handle the packaging, filling, and driving, which can be a great way to remain in control and save cash. But be careful-- the physical toll can sneak up on you like an unexpected storm.
Labor-Only Moving Services
Often, you simply need a couple of additional hands. Labor-only services offer muscle without the truck. Movers show up to assist with heavy lifting, packing, or unloading, while you deal with the transport. It's perfect for those who have access to a car but want to dodge the backache and uncomfortable couch maneuvering.
Specialty Moving
Have you ever tried to move a grand piano or a vintage arcade game? Specialty moving services accommodate those special items that demand delicate handling and competence. These movers use specific equipment and techniques to ensure your prized ownerships get here untouched. Consider it the VIP treatment for your prized possessions.
Storage-Integrated Moving
Often, timing does not align perfectly. You may be between homes or downsizing. Storage-integrated services integrate moving with brief- or long-term storage solutions. It resembles giving your possessions a short-term rest stop, total with security and climate control, till you're ready to welcome them into your new space.
Service Type | Best For | Secret Includes |
---|---|---|
Full-Service Moving | Those seeking benefit and care | Packing, loading, transport, unpacking |
Do It Yourself Truck Rental | Budget-conscious movers with time | Self-managed packaging, packing, and driving |
Labor-Only Providers | Movers needing help with heavy lifting | Professional movers for loading/unloading only |
Specialized Moving | Owners of vulnerable or large products | Specialist handling and specific devices |
Storage-Integrated Moving | Those requiring momentary storage services | Secure storage combined with moving services |

Packaging and Preparation Tips for Local Movers

Have you ever tried to stuff a lifetime of memories into cardboard boxes? It can feel like trying to catch smoke with your bare hands. When dealing with local movers, the secret isn't just speed but precision-- the kind that turns chaos into order before the truck even brings up.
Plan Your Packaging
Start by categorizing products not simply by room, however by fragility and frequency of usage. Ever found yourself desperately looking for your coffee machine on moving day? Avoid that by labeling boxes clearly with sharpie and using color-coded sticker labels. Here's a quick professional idea:
- Delicate products: Wrap in bubble wrap or even soft clothing like tee shirts.
- Heavy products: Cram in smaller sized boxes to reduce strain-- this keeps movers effective and your back sane.
- Fundamentals: Load a "first-night" box with toiletries, treats, chargers, and standard tools.

Make The Most Of Area and Security
Did you understand that packing a hollow space inside furniture or shoes with smaller items can conserve an unexpected amount of room? Not just does it enhance volume, however it likewise cushions fragile belongings. On the other side, overstuffed boxes can burst open mid-transport, causing a cause and effect of mishaps.

Loading Material | Finest Usage | Pro Pointer |
---|---|---|
Bubble Wrap | Glassware, ceramics | Double-wrap for additional protection on irregular shapes |
Moving Blankets | Furniture, large electronics | Secure with stretch wrap or tape to avoid slipping |
Stretch Wrap | Keep drawers and doors closed | Wrap around furnishings legs to prevent scratches |

Unanticipated Difficulties in Regional Moving
Imagine the minute you recognize that the apparently uncomplicated task of moving down the street is a labyrinth of surprise barriers. Among the most overlooked issues is the timing-- not simply the day of the move, but the hours when traffic rises or parking limitations snap into action. Ever tried discharging a truck in a dynamic community without any available areas? It's a timeless circumstance that turns a simple relocation into a logistical puzzle.
Space management inside the moving automobile is another subtle art. You may think, "I'll just stack whatever up," but without a strategic plan, delicate items end up being casualties, and important square video gets lost. Pro movers swear by the "Tetris" technique-- fitting boxes and furniture like puzzle pieces to make the most of capability and reduce damage.
Common Local Moving Snags
- Narrow entrances and staircases: Navigating large furnishings often needs innovative angles and additional hands.
- Unexpected weather shifts: Abrupt rain or heat can wreak havoc on packaging materials and mover stamina.
- Surprise costs: When the move extends beyond the original scope, expenses can sneak up unexpectedly.
- Last-minute schedule modifications: Movers and clients both juggling calendars can trigger delays or rushed decisions.
Specialist Tips to Outsmart Moving Day Surprises
- Reserve parking permits early: If your new or old address has rigorous parking rules, securing an authorization ahead makes sure smooth filling and discharging.
- Label boxes with detailed content notes: This speeds up unloading and lowers the risk of mishandling.
- Dismantle large furnishings: Taking apart beds, tables, or racks can make tight spaces workable.
- Pack a basics bag: Keep valuables and instant needs different to prevent frenzied searches.
